What to do in Les Baux-de-Provence when it rains

What to do in Les Baux-de-Provence on a rainy day? Although our outdoor escape games are primarily designed to be played outdoors, the village of Les Baux-de-Provence offers an interesting feature: approximately 80% of the route takes place under arcades, covered passages, or inside accessible buildings. This means that even if a few drops appear, you can continue your adventure relatively sheltered. Still, bring an umbrella for short transitions, but rest assured, exploration remains possible and enjoyable even under a gray sky.

What to visit in Les Baux-de-Provence beyond the escape games?

Beyond our exciting escape games, Les Baux-de-Provence is full of treasures to explore. Don't miss the majestic Château des Baux, which offers breathtaking views of the region and a fascinating dive into medieval history. The Carrières de Lumières, with their immersive shows projected onto the rock walls, are a unique artistic and sensory experience not to be missed. Simply stroll through the village's alleys to discover its artisan shops, art galleries, and numerous restaurants offering Provençal specialties. Every street corner is a postcard!

What is the best season to visit Les Baux-de-Provence?

The best season to visit Les Baux-de-Provence depends on your preferences! Spring (April-June) and autumn (September-October) are often considered ideal, with mild temperatures, lush nature, and fewer crowds. Summer (July-August) is very sunny and lively, perfect for those who enjoy the hustle and bustle, but it can be very hot, especially midday. Winter offers a quieter and more intimate atmosphere, ideal for a peaceful visit, although some shops may be closed. Each season has its unique charm!
